The modern language of science is English. In the past German, French, and Latin have been the language of science.

Scientists often use technical language specific to their field of study when communicating with each other, such as scientific terminology, jargon, and acronyms. This language ensures accurate and precise communication within the scientific community.

The Seminoles mainly speak English, as it is the primary language used in their communities. Some members also speak Mikasuki, a Muskogean language that is used by a small group of Seminoles for cultural and ceremonial purposes.
A scientist who studies language and written records is called a linguist or a philologist. They analyze language structure, history, and usage to understand how languages evolve and the cultural contexts in which they are used.
Emanuel Swedenborg spoke Swedish as his native language. He was a Swedish scientist, philosopher, and theologian who wrote most of his works in Latin.
